Renal Dose Adjustments

Vaginal insert: Not recommended
Cervical gel: Use with caution
Vaginal suppository: Contraindicated

Liver Dose Adjustments

Vaginal insert: Not recommended
Cervical gel: Use with caution
Vaginal suppository: Contraindicated
